随着数字货币的飞速发展,区块链作为存储和管理虚拟货币的重要工具,受到越来越多用户的关注。区块链不仅仅是...
随着比特币的普及和价值的攀升,越来越多的人开始使用比特币钱包来存储和交易他们的加密资产。然而,比特币钱包软件的安全性问题也逐渐浮出水面,尤其是漏洞和攻击手段层出不穷。本文将深入探讨比特币钱包软件的漏洞,以及如何有效地防范这些安全隐患。
比特币钱包软件作为储存和管理比特币的重要工具,其安全性直接影响到用户的资产安全。在接下来的内容中,我们将详细分析比特币钱包软件的主要漏洞类型、如何识别和应对这些漏洞,并给出实用的安全防护措施。最终,我们还会解答一些与比特币钱包漏洞相关的常见问题,以帮助用户更好地理解和保护他们的数字资产。
首先,让我们认识一下比特币钱包软件中常见的一些安全漏洞。这些漏洞可能由于软件开发过程中的疏忽、设计缺陷或外部攻击而产生。
1. 软件设计漏洞 许多比特币钱包软件在设计过程中并没有充分考虑到安全性,导致可能存在逻辑漏洞。例如,某些钱包软件未能正确实现交易签名算法,这可能会使得攻击者有机会伪造交易。
2. 内存泄露 不少比特币钱包在运行时会在内存中存储私钥等敏感信息,如果没有适当的内存管理,这些信息可能会被恶意软件或黑客获取。
3. 更新不及时 随着黑客技术的发展,钱包软件需要定期更新以修复已知的安全问题。如果用户没有及时更新他们的钱包软件,他们可能会暴露在新发现的漏洞中。
4. 网络钓鱼攻击 用户在使用比特币钱包时,可能会遇到各种网络钓鱼攻击,攻击者通过伪造的网站或软件获取用户的登录信息和私钥。
5. 第三方服务漏洞 许多用户选择使用网络钱包或移动钱包,这些软件通常依赖于云存储或第三方服务。如果这些服务存在漏洞,用户的比特币资产就可能面临风险。
了解比特币钱包软件产生漏洞的原因之后,下一步就是识别这些漏洞。我们可以通过以下几个关键点来判断钱包的安全性:
1. 代码审计和开源项目 开源钱包软件通常会经过大量的社区审计,这意味着更多的开发者可以检查代码中的漏洞。然而,即便是开源软件,也需要用户具备一定的技术背景,才能自己进行深入分析。
2. 社区反馈和用户评价 用户的反馈和评论是判断钱包安全性的重要依据。积极的社区互动和良好的用户评价往往能反映出软件的稳定性与安全性。
3. 历史漏洞记录 查阅比特币钱包软件的历史漏洞记录也是一个好方法。如果某个钱包多次出现严重漏洞,建议用户提高警惕或寻求其他更可靠的替代品。
4. 安全更新机制 检查软件的更新机制非常关键。一个良好的钱包应具备定期更新的功能,并及时修复已知漏洞。
5. 安全功能 强化钱包的安全功能也是提高防护能力的重要措施。例如,双重认证、多签名功能、冷钱包存储等安全特性,能够大大降低被攻击的风险。
为了确保比特币钱包的安全,用户可以采取多种措施来防护自己的资产。以下是一些实用的安全措施:
1. 使用硬件钱包 对于长期持有比特币的用户,建议使用硬件钱包。这种钱包可以将私钥离线储存,大幅度降低被黑客攻击的风险。
2. 定期备份 定期备份你的钱包数据和私钥至关重要。备份文件应存储在安全的位置,避免被恶意软件访问。
3. 启用双重验证码 使用双重验证码能够为钱包增加一层额外的安全性。每次登录时,除了输入密码,还需通过短信或APP获取的验证码。
4. 不随意点击链接 用户在收到任何邮件或消息时(特别是涉及比特币的),要保持高度警惕,切勿随意点击不明链接,以防网络钓鱼。
5. 更新软件 确保钱包软件始终保持最新版本,及时应用安全补丁,抵御潜在的攻击。
选择安全的比特币钱包时,应从多个维度进行评估。首先查看钱包的安全性报告,评估其是否经历过代码审计,是否开源。其次留意其社区声誉和用户反馈,用户的使用体验往往能反映钱包的实际安全性。此外,了解钱包的安全功能,比如是否支持双重认证、冷储存等,都是重要的选择标准。最后,考虑钱包的易用性,确保其界面友好且符合个人需求。
如果比特币钱包被盗,首先要立即停止使用该钱包并更改所有与之关联的帐户密码。如果有二次认证,务必启用。如果钱包是交易所提供的,迅速联系交易所以冻结账户。若有备份,可尝试恢复丢失的资产。此外,警方可以协助调查,但追回损失的几率通常不高。为了避免未来影响,建议立即迁移后续交易至更安全的钱包。
要保障钱包安全,用户需要实施多个层面的保护。首先使用强密码,定期更换,并启用双重验证。其次,使用硬件钱包来存储大额比特币,将大部分资产离线存储。同时,定期备份钱包并确保备份存储在安全的地方。此外,提高警惕,不随意下载陌生软件或点击可疑的链接,以防网络钓鱼攻击。
私钥是访问和管理比特币的关键。如果私钥丢失,用户将无法访问自己的比特币资产,这意味着资产将永远无法恢复。因此,妥善保管私钥至关重要,用户应该将其离线存储,避免在互联网环境中保存。同时,做好私钥的备份,不要仅依赖一个备份位置,或存在多个安全的地点。
热钱包是指经常连接互联网的加密钱包,方便用户快速交易,但相对较易受到黑客攻击。相对于此,冷钱包是离线存储资产的方式,安全性极高,适用于长期存储。然而,使用冷钱包的缺点是交易不够便捷,因为必须将其连接互联网进行交易。用户通常根据自己的需求选择适合的存储方式,短期交易可以选择热钱包,而长期持有则建议使用冷钱包以确保资产安全。
总结起来,比特币钱包软件的安全问题是一个复杂而重要的议题,在使用钱包软件时,用户必须保持警惕,采取必要的安全措施,以保护自己的比特币资产不受损失。